**Q: What are the retry semantics for webhook delivery?**

Hookrelay retries failed deliveries with exponential backoff: 5 attempts over ~30 minutes, then dead-letters. A 2xx stops retries; 410 disables the endpoint. Retries are idempotent-keyed per event. Full backoff table and dead-letter replay steps are documented on the internal page below.

dashboard of taduf-yagap = https://confluence.tolvaqsys.internal/display/display/projects/display

### 2.8.0 — Changed defaults

Zero-downtime schema migrations are now the default in Cobblewright. The migrator automatically splits column changes into expand/backfill/contract phases; the old single-phase mode requires an explicit opt-in. Future maintainers: do not revert this without reading the Harlowe incident review. New installs ship with the defaults below.

service settings:
[sorwyn]
port = 5432
region = west-2
host = sorwyn.lumiclabs.corp
timeout_ms = 750
retries = 1

### Soft Deletes in the Orders Table

Orders in Larkbench are never hard-deleted. Setting `deleted_at` marks a row as soft-deleted, and all read endpoints filter these out unless `include_deleted=true` is passed. A nightly purge job removes rows older than ninety days. Maintainers modifying purge logic should test against the staging replica first. Requests to the purge endpoint must include the bearer token below.

login token, tagef-tagep: eyJhbGciOiJIUzI1NiIsInR5cCI6IkpXVCJ9.eyJzdWIiOiIBXyeYEoalzIn0.6TI7VhOJMHm9

Quarterly Planning Note — Finance Team

Brightlark Media will introduce the "Meridian" subscription tier in Q2, priced between our existing Standard and Studio plans. Forecast assumptions: 4% migration from Standard, 9% new-subscriber uptake, and a modest churn offset from annual billing discounts. Please model revenue under conservative, base, and optimistic scenarios before the planning summit in Calder Point. The strategic reasoning behind this tier, summarized below, must not leave this team.

confidential, kahog-bawif: The northern region missed its Pramir quota by 20.0 percent last quarter. Casaxek Freight plans to lower the Fraion list price by 41.5 percent in December. The finance team signed off on a budget of $236.4 million for Project Druius. The renewal with Fenysix Partners closes at $91.3 million a year, 2.1 percent below the last contract.